Mine bit hers at first and hated getting it put on but eventually after getting it put on each time and going outside, she realized that getting it put on meant going outside which is rewarding for her I guess lol. She use to bite it all the time but I just let her bite, eventually she got tired of twisting her head down to bite and if I did catch her biting, I would clap really loudly to get her attention and just give her a firm NO. Its something new on their body that they don't feel use to yet. Maybe each time you put it on, you can take her outside so that she can associate it with going on walks and playing outside. If Alice enjoys going outside, she'll eventually catch on and realize that wearing the harness means she can go outside and eventually the harness will become second nature for her. I couldn't get mine to walk the first time I put a leash on her so I just put the leash on her inside the house and let her drag it around while she was wearing the harness and would coax her to follow me around the house since she would stand still as a statue once I put a leash and harness on her to get her use to the feeling. She does great on the leash and wears her harness all day sometimes and sleeps in it without a problem.
